2002 Shimizu S-Pulse season
Shimizu S-Pulse 2002 football season From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
The 2002 S-Pulse season was S-Pulse's eleventh season in existence and their tenth season in the J1 League. The club also competed in the Emperor's Cup and the J.League Cup. The team finished the season eighth in the league.

Asian Cup Winners' Cup
Shimizu S-Pulse qualified for this tournament as runners-up of the 2000 Emperor's Cup, as the winners (Kashima Antlers) have already qualified to the Asian Club Championship as the league winners.

AFC Champions League (qualification)
Shimizu S-Pulse entered the qualifying rounds as winners of the 2001 Emperor's Cup.
